正文
thinkphp自定义报错,thinkphp修改数据
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
PHP报错,使用thinkPHP1.5写的,修改之后出现下面的错误,怎么也解决不...
1、从出错的代码来看,并没有语法上的错误(虽然错误信息提示是 syntax error),建议检查 php 的版本,如果是 php3以下的版本,那就试试更新 php 到 3 版本以上。
2、可以换一个编辑器,如DW,VS,Sublime Text,notepad++等等,保存文件时要保存为不带BOM的php文件。
3、感觉应该是服务器缓存配置问题,和thinkphp应该一点关系都没有,因为你改的是入口文件,而且改完之后是直接报错了,这种致命错误会中断程序的,所以thinkphp根本就没办法生成缓存文件。
4、这个是你的代码语法错误了,不是thinkphp的错误,找到报错页面所说的文件,然后找到指定的行数,检查语法是否正确即可。黑马程序员的PHP是国内最早开设的真正人工智能课程。课程全面系统,紧跟时代潮流。
5、应该是命名空间不正确,注意IndexController.class.php 第2行。
6、数据库帐号和密码问题 解决:更改密码即可。服务器缓存配置问题 解决:清楚缓存即可。电脑蓝屏又叫蓝屏死机,指的是微软Windows操作系统在无法从一个系统错误中恢复过来时所显示的屏幕图像。
thinkphp如何让它报错,而不是一片空白显示
解决方法如下:这个页面都出现了(典型的thinkphp页面),说明请求已经到了,是thinkphp程序抛出的一个404。
Thinkphp中关闭调试模式的情况下报错:在Thinkphp接管了错误提醒后,默认模板的话,仅仅只显示了上述一段话,所有的错误信息将被隐藏,线上公开项目,应该采用这种方式,一方面可以保护服务器安全,另一方面还有很好的用户体验。
在“ThinkPHP验证码问题解决方法汇总”提到过,没想到代码空行还会导致网页源码头的空行,看来代码空行出现的问题还真多,不知以后还会惹出来什么麻烦。
为什么thinkphp设置ini_set(display_errors,1)后会报错?但如果不...
1、ini_set(display_errors, false)其实error_reporting的意义是告诉PHP要报告哪些错误。如果开启了PHP错误日志,只会记录指定的错误。
2、thinkphp5连访问数据库时报错utf-8编码错误,出现中文乱码的原因就是字符编码不统一,出现中文乱码需要添加如下代码。
3、在配置文件里打开【是否记录异常信息日志】,LOG_EXCEPTION_RECORD =true,然后清空runtime缓存。
4、你截图把报的错误也截出来 ,这只有代码追踪。另外 ,你thinkphp到底是什么版本的,你目录里写个tp6,但结构应该是tp5,我看了1,2报错的代码行数和我这库里代码行数也对应不上。
5、true时,是开启了调试模式。报错那就说明你程序有问题咯。你得把你的错误贴出来。不然别人很难诊断。
6、处理以上报错有两种方式:A:如果你确实想向这个表中插入photo信息,那你就可以提前将字段加入到表中,然后再插入就不会报错了。如果你并不想将photo信息插入数据表,你可以在拼写插入语句时,直接就不拼入photo数据。
thinkphp自定义报错的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于thinkphp修改数据、thinkphp自定义报错的信息别忘了在本站进行查找喔。